Transaction f71586f58a0edc16a8b50039977831a3035364463f55971cb312037472438c02
1 Input
1 Output
-
f71586f58a0edc16a8b50039977831a3035364463f55971cb312037472438c02:0
- value
- 13791484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 248e231293493e3c3878aefc7753bade65281e45 OP_EQUAL
- address
- MBESqBs89ztUGaH7QRejHfE6Jmrt5zxFrf